I am really struggling because the persistence you describe starting at the 14-minute mark simply isn't happening. We have been doing extensive testing of this, and the user properties are only correlatable with the events where they are explicitly set in that beacon/hit. For example: Hit #1: page_view event with up.loyalty_status=gold Hit #2: view_item_list event Hit #3: select_item event Hit #4: add_to_cart event Hit #5: purchase event When I pull Event Name into Explore with metric of Event Count and then add a secondary dimension of the user-scoped custom dimension associated with up.loyalty_status, I get: EVENT NAME | LOYALTY STATUS | EVENT COUNT page_view | gold | 1 view_item_list | (not set) | 1 select_item | (not set) | 1 add_to_cart | (not set) | 1 purchase | (not set) | 1 The user property value is NOT being automatically applied to subsequent hits; they all have a value of "(not set)". It appears to behave exactly like event parameters / event-scoped custom dimensions. Do you think we're just misunderstanding how Google intended this to work? Or is this a very serious defect?
